Indications for emergency urinary drainage

Essential points for quick revision.

Saved on this device

Synopsis

Recognise threatened or infected upper-tract drainage, coordinate resuscitation and urgent decompression, and track recovery, definitive stone treatment and removal of temporary devices.

  • An obstructed kidney with infection or anuria is a urological emergency. Start assessment, resuscitation and indicated antibiotics while obtaining urgent urological source control; neither cultures nor response to an antibiotic should postpone drainage.
  • NICE AKI guidance requires immediate urological referral for pyonephrosis, an obstructed solitary kidney, bilateral upper-tract obstruction or obstruction causing AKI complications. When stenting or nephrostomy treats obstruction with AKI, do it as soon as possible and within 12 hours of diagnosis.
  • A ureteric stent and percutaneous nephrostomy are both effective decompression options. Choose the promptly achievable safe route from anatomy, physiology, bleeding risk and expertise, and defer definitive infected-stone removal until infection has resolved.

Reasoning priorities

01
Urgent upper-tract imaging

Confirm the site and consequence of obstruction while resuscitation proceeds.

Use the fastest appropriate study for the actual question and patient. In suspected pyonephrosis with AKI, apply the NG148 immediate ultrasound within-six-hour requirement. CT can define a stone and alternative pathology when needed, but diagnostic sequencing must not create an avoidable delay in source control.

Worked reasoning

Worked caseDrain an infected system and verify recovery

A sixty one year old man presents with rigors, right flank pain, systolic pressure 88 mmHg and creatinine 198 micromol/L from a baseline 92.

  1. He is recognised as having high-risk suspected sepsis. Ultrasound demonstrates right hydronephrosis, and urgent CT available during stabilisation identifies an eight-millimetre proximal ureteric stone. Blood and urine cultures are obtained promptly. Senior urology and anaesthesia agree urgent decompression while monitored resuscitation continues; the team does not wait for culture growth or a twelve-hour limit.
  2. An indicated 250 mL isotonic crystalloid bolus is given over 10–15 minutes with assessment of perfusion and breathing, and a second bolus is given after reassessment. For this individual, the microbiologist selects ceftriaxone 2 g IV every twenty four hours, infused over at least thirty minutes, using his recent susceptible urinary isolate and local resistance assessment after checking beta-lactam allergy and liver function. The first dose is administered within one hour; this selection is not a universal empirical regimen for every obstructed septic patient.
  3. A retrograde stent is placed promptly because access is feasible and this is the immediately available safe drainage route. Urine from above the obstruction is sent for culture; the stone is left for later treatment. Blood pressure rises to 112/70 mmHg, lactate falls on repeat testing and urine output recovers during monitored care. These observed changes support effective source control, while ongoing observations check for recurrent deterioration.
  4. Susceptibility confirms the selected ceftriaxone. At forty eight hours, route and response are reviewed and 2 g IV daily is continued while the total course is assessed against the systemic illness, the selected agent and effective drainage. At the eventual treatment-stop review, rigors and flank pain have resolved, perfusion and urine output remain normal, inflammatory markers have fallen and creatinine is 94 micromol/L. The record confirms that ceftriaxone continued for a further seventy two hours after documented defervescence. The completed course reflects the whole disease course and source-control assessment; it was not calculated simply by adding seventy two hours to the first normal temperature. This satisfies the afebrile branch of the product continuation instruction without claiming a universally sufficient total. EAU distinguishes the inferior seven-day result in male systemic UTI from limited beta-lactam evidence, so these observed stopping conditions are not presented as a fixed course for every man with an infected obstructed stone.
  5. After infection has resolved, planned ureteroscopy clears the stone. A dated device plan is fulfilled, with stent removal recorded and later assessment showing no residual obstruction and renal function at baseline. The completed record therefore demonstrates sepsis recovery, stone clearance and device removal as three separate outcomes.

Key medicines

Ceftriaxone, selected 2 g UK injection productFor an adult complicated urinary infection when selected using susceptibility and local policy: 1–2 g IV once daily; the worked high-risk case uses 2 g every 24 hours by infusion over at least 30 minutes. Review IV treatment at 48 hours. The selected SmPC states that duration varies with the disease course and ceftriaxone continues for 48–72 hours after the patient becomes afebrile or evidence of bacterial eradication is achieved. Assess that continuation criterion within the total-course decision, alongside source control, response and the population; it does not itself define a short total course. EAU reports seven days inferior to fourteen in male systemic UTI, while evidence for other agents is limited and older beta-lactam studies showed no clear benefit beyond ten days. Neither finding establishes a universal fixed ceftriaxone course for this male shock/obstruction context. The worked case records a completed course, sustained recovery and seventy two hours of treatment after defervescence, as an individual endpoint rather than a fixed course for other patients.Check allergy before administration: ceftriaxone or other cephalosporin hypersensitivity and previous severe hypersensitivity to another beta-lactam are contraindications. Do not mix with calcium-containing diluents or give simultaneously with IV calcium solutions; adult sequential use requires compatible line management and thorough flushing. Never inject a lidocaine-containing IM preparation intravenously. Renal impairment alone usually needs no reduction if hepatic function is satisfactory; CrCl below 10 mL/min limits the dose to 2 g/day. Severe combined renal and hepatic dysfunction requires close specialist monitoring. Check INR with vitamin K antagonists and monitor renal function, blood count and hepatic tests as the course requires. Stop and treat severe allergy or severe skin reactions; assess significant diarrhoea, new anaemia, confusion or myoclonus for drug toxicity. Renal or biliary precipitation is a recognised risk, so reassess new relevant symptoms. This is an adult example; pregnancy and neonates require their own restrictions.
